24279, Oil Pressure Gauge Install ? Posted by Lee, Jun-01-02 06:48 AM
Okay, I'm having a hell of a time getting the wiring harness off of the sending unit. How exactly does it come off?

|
24280, RE: Oil Pressure Gauge Install ? Posted by Fast420A, Jun-01-02 11:38 AM
Depends on the year of the car. On the later ones there is a red tab that needs to be pulled off the green harness and then the green harness can be pulled off the pressure sensor.



You can see the green harness in this picture and the little black slot is where the red piece was.

24286, RE: Oil Pressure Gauge Install ? Posted by Irfan, Jun-03-02 02:29 PM
yeah dont pull the whole red clip out. just slide it all the way to the other side, and press the tab (probably facing away from you) and slide it back off, no pliers needed... its pretty easy.. you cna practice on one of the sensors in the engine bay thats easier to access, like near the valvecolver.

24288, RE: Oil Pressure Gauge Install ? Posted by 99GS, Jun-04-02 02:31 PM
Well, I thought I blew my sensor in my electronic oil pressure gauge; so I buy a new one and same thing, no pressure reading. Well to make a long story short, the way I installed the gauge the sender wasn't grounded. The sender is usually groung when installed into a metal 'T', but mine wasn't installed into a 'T' and therefore wasn't ground. So I grounded the sender and it worked fine.
